These "higher end" R2R DACs sure seem to offer a lot for the money. I've watched numerous reviews of them, especially the Ares II. But I hesitate on buying one because I want to know what the consumer experience is like when things don't go right and you need one of them serviced, either during the warranty period (if there is one) or if the device is out of warranty. I note that at one time you could buy an extended warranty though Amazon for the Ares II, but that is no longer the case. Until I hear some good stories from consumers regarding getting these serviced, I'll stick with my AKM delta-sigma based Geshelli J2. Customer service and warranty service is the "500 lb. gorilla" that most reviews never seem to acknowledge or address.

@@r423fplip money and sound quality do go together on DACs at least. There are many in the under $500 range, and some in the $500 to $1000 range, then there are those $1000 to $2000, and some double or more. Some are chip based "delta-sigma" DACs, others are resistor ladder (R2R) types, some have better op amps, some have better, quieter power supplies. All those decisions at various price points affect sound quality and price. The reason many of us watch the reviews on KZbin is to try determining what we are getting for our money, and once we choose a price point, we want to know the differences between the ones at that price point. I have a $129 Schiit Modi 3+ I bought 2 years ago and it does fine in my computer office, pushing some $300 ELACs driven by an old AVR. But in my den and living rooms with much better components, I'm trying to decide which DAC in the $1000 range gives me the most bang for my bucks. I've pretty much 80% decided that the Ares II gives me about 90% of all I will ever need. But like many, we look and hear reviews of ones costing just a bit more, in the $1100 range like the Musician Pegasus that offers more bass definition. So yes, it isn't "snake oil", there are real differences among them. But buying one should be price commensurate with the rest of your system. There's no reason to spend more than you need if your system isn't resolving enough to let you hear the differences, i.e. I'd be dumb to buy the Ares II and put it in my computer office system. In there, it probably wouldn't offer any better sound than the $129 Schiit Modi+. At the end of the day, it is all about synergy between all components in your stereo.
